It is ordered on demand from our supplier and is usually dispatched within 7 - 11 working days The Panamanian pianist Danilo P rez has occupied the piano chair in tenor saxophonist Wayne Shorter's acclaimed quartet since 2001. 'Panama 500' finds him with two different groups of musicians who perform Perez's own compositions that celebrate the 500th anniversary of the historic crossing, in 1513, of the Panama isthmus by explorer Vasco Nunez de Balboa. Perez finds musical interpretation and inspiration for his compositions in two groups of players - one featuring bassist John Patitucci and drummer Brian Blade, fellow musicians in Shorter's quartet, with contributions from percussionist Rogerio Boccato and cellist Sachi Patitucci. The other group features drummer Adam Cruz, bassist Ben Street, violinist Alex Hargreaves and percussionist Roman Diaz. Both groups are musical allies and stunning collaborators in Danilo's vision. The music is a multi-cultural mix of jazz, Latin American folk, classical music and blues with Middle Eastern and Asian sounds in the mix. In addition three tracks include music and narration from the Guna indigenous people of Panama. Personnel: Danilo Perez (piano, cowbell), John Patitucci (bass), Brian Blade (drums), Rogerio Boccato (percussion), Sachi Patitucci (cello), Adam Cruz (drums), Ben Street (bass), Alex Hargreaves (violin), Roman Diaz (percussion), Milagros Blades (repicador, caja, pujador), Ricaurte Villareal (caja, guiro) and others. It is ordered on demand from our supplier and is usually dispatched within 8 - 13 working days Expectations for vocalist Josh Groban's third release ran high, especially given the phenomenal success of his sophomore effort, CLOSER, which reached number one on the Billboard charts. Like Andrea Bocelli, Groban treads the line between classical, operatic singing, and crossover pop. AWAKEmanages the synthesis beautifully. With its strong batch of songs, and Groban's voice continuing to develop, the album may even best its predecessor. Opener "Mai," sung in Italian, sets the tone for the album. Highly romantic, stirring, and couched in tasteful orchestral arrangements, the song is the perfect canvas for Groban's heart-melting delivery. "February Song," which finds the artist accompanied only by piano, is more reserved and plaintive. Other album highlights include "Machine," with a funky, jazzy backdrop provided by Herbie Hancock, and "Lullaby" and "Weeping," which feature the South African vocal group Ladysmith Black Mombazo. It is ordered on demand from our supplier and is usually dispatched within 4 - 8 working days In a break with prior tradition Life In Slow Motion is the first of David's albums to be recorded in a 'full scale' studio environment as opposed to the 'bedroom' sized facilities favoured in the past. This increased physical space is matched by an evolution in David's musical aspirations. Life In Slow Motion is the first of his recent albums on which David and his group have been abetted by an outside producer, Marius De Vries (Rufus Wainwright, David Bowie, Madonna, U2). Of the change in his professional climate David says, 'I don't think you can remain the underdog forever and work in that way. I really wanted to get away from that lo-fi bedroom, programming, Midi side of things. I really wanted to experiment, so a lot of the songs came out of playing as a band or messing around with sounds. A lot of them were just written in the standard way of me sitting at the piano or whatever. But it became far more about playing, and we realised this was our strong point, we can actually play!' Life In Slow Motion is the deceptively consummate product of two years of near-constant evolution, described by David as 'the tip of an iceberg' of new material generated along the way. 'It was bloody hard work,' he says. 'Fear and doubt are huge obstacles. In terms of your own work you have to try to overcome them. It would have been so easy to get freaked out but I¹m really delighted that I didn't. I did lose the plot at times in some ways, as you do when you're immersed in something and you're kind of craving it stopping, but you can't let go of it either. And this is a document of what happened.'
